Zijin Mining Group Company Limited, together with its subsidiaries, engages in the exploration, mining, processing, refining, and sale of gold, non-ferrous metals, and other mineral resources in Mainland China and internationally. It operates through the Mining products, Refined products, Trading, and Others segments. The company offers mine-produced copper, gold, zinc concentrate, lead concentrate, and silver, as well as iron ore, tungsten concentrate and molybdenum concentrate; refined copper and zinc, refined and processed gold and silver, and sulfuric acid; platinum products; and mining and smelting equipment, and equipment for environmental protection. The company is also involved in the trading and investment; import and export of goods; mining technology development, consultation, transfer, etc.; mine geological and technical services; import and export agent services; trading of copper cathodes; sales of copper pipe, copperplate, and potassium dicyanoaurate, as well as mineral products; environmental protection activities; and geological prospecting and construction. Further, it is involved in air and water pollution control; solid waste treatment; refuse-incineration power generation; and hazardous waste disposal business. It produces and sells gold bullion under the ZIJIN brand. The company holds a 100% interest in the Shapinggou Molybdenum mine in Jinzhai County, Anhui Province. The company was formerly known as Fujian Zijin Mining Industry Company Limited and changed its name to Zijin Mining Group Company Limited in June 2004. Zijin Mining Group Company Limited was founded in 1986 and is headquartered in Longyan, the People’s Republic of China.
